Specification of HIGH POWER PHASE CONTROL THYRISTOR N1718NS160 N1718NS120 N1718NS180
The HIGH POWER PHASE CONTROL THYRISTOR series, including models N1718NS160, N1718NS120, and N1718NS180, is designed for demanding industrial applications requiring robust and reliable power control. These thyristors are engineered to handle high voltage and current levels, making them ideal for phase control in power systems, maotera mitondra, and other high-power electronic equipment.
The N1718NS160, N1718NS120, and N1718NS180 models feature a high blocking voltage capability, with a maximum repetitive peak off-state voltage (VDRM) ny 1600V, 1200V, and 1800V, respectively. This ensures reliable operation in high-voltage environments. Fanampin'izany, they offer a maximum RMS on-state current (IT(RMS)) of 1718A, providing exceptional current-handling capacity for heavy-duty applications. The devices are designed to operate efficiently in a wide temperature range, with a junction temperature (Tj) rating of up to 125°C, ensuring stability and performance under extreme conditions.
These thyristors are equipped with a high surge current capability, with a maximum non-repetitive surge current (I²t) rating that ensures protection against transient overloads. The low thermal resistance and high thermal cycling capability further enhance their durability, making them suitable for applications with frequent load variations.
The N1718NS series features a compact and robust package design, ensuring easy integration into various power control systems. The devices are also designed with a high gate trigger sensitivity, allowing for precise control of the phase angle and ensuring smooth operation in phase control applications.

5 FAQs of HIGH POWER PHASE CONTROL THYRISTOR N1718NS160 N1718NS120 N1718NS180
The HIGH POWER PHASE CONTROL THYRISTOR models N1718NS160, N1718NS120, and N1718NS180 are advanced semiconductor devices designed for high-power applications requiring precise phase control. These thyristors are widely used in industries such as power electronics, fanaraha-maso maotera, and industrial heating systems. Below are five frequently asked questions (FAQs) about these products:
1. **What is the maximum voltage rating of these thyristors?**
The N1718NS160, N1718NS120, and N1718NS180 are designed to handle high voltage levels. The N1718NS160 has a maximum repetitive peak off-state voltage (VDRM) ny 1600V, the N1718NS120 supports up to 1200V, and the N1718NS180 can withstand up to 1800V. These ratings make them suitable for demanding high-voltage applications.
2. **What is the current handling capacity of these thyristors?**
These thyristors are built to manage high currents. The average on-state current (ITAV) for all three models is 1718A, making them ideal for high-power systems where robust current handling is essential.
3. **What are the typical applications for these thyristors?**
These thyristors are commonly used in phase control applications such as AC motor drives, power regulators, and industrial heating systems. They are also suitable for soft starters, fitaovana welding, and other high-power electronic systems requiring precise control of power flow.
4. **What is the operating temperature range for these devices?**
The N1718NS series thyristors are designed to operate reliably in a wide temperature range, typically from -40°C to +125°C. This ensures stable performance even in harsh industrial environments.
5. **Do these thyristors require external cooling?**
ENY, due to their high power handling capabilities, these thyristors generate significant heat during operation. Proper heat dissipation is critical, and they are typically mounted on heat sinks or used with forced air or liquid cooling systems to maintain optimal performance and prevent overheating.
